Getting to Amboseli National Park from Nairobi

Amboseli National Park, located in southern Kenya near the Tanzania border, is one of the most iconic safari destinations in Africa. Famous for its massive elephant herds and Mount Kilimanjaro views.

If you’re wondering how to get to Amboseli from Nairobi, you have two main options: by road or by air. Each offers a unique experience depending on your budget, timeline, and adventure preference.

Option 1: Nairobi to Amboseli by Road

road

 Travel Time: 4 to 6 hours

 Distance: Approx. 230 km (via Emali or Namanga routes)

Pros of Traveling by Road

  • More budget-friendly than flying

  • Scenic route through rural Kenya and Maasai lands

  • Great for private safaris and self-drives

  • Flexibility to stop along the way

Cons

  • Road conditions can vary, especially during rainy seasons

  • Can be long and tiring for some travelers

  • Traffic delays when leaving Nairobi

Two Main Road Routes from Nairobi to Amboseli

1. Via Emali (A109 + C102) – Most Common Route

The route from Nairobi to Amboseli via Emali and Kimana takes approximately 4.5 hours, is mostly tarmacked with some rough patches near Kimana Gate, and is the preferred choice for most lodge transfers and tour operators.

2. Via Namanga (A104 + C103) – Scenic but Slightly Longer

  • Route: Nairobi → Namanga → Meshanani Gate → Amboseli

  • Travel Time: ~5.5 hours

  • Best for: Those staying in western Amboseli or coming from Arusha

  • Perk: You pass through the Maasai town of Namanga with stunning Kilimanjaro views

Option 2: Nairobi to Amboseli by Air

by air

Flight Time: 30 to 45 minutes

Airport: Amboseli Airstrip (within the park)

Pros of Flying

  • Fast and convenient—ideal for short safaris

  • Incredible aerial views of Mount Kilimanjaro

  • Great for luxury travelers and photographers

  • Lands you right inside Amboseli National Park

Cons

  • More expensive than road travel

  • Limited luggage allowance (usually 15 kg soft bags)

  • Weather can cause delays or cancellations

Daily Flights from Nairobi to Amboseli

Several airlines operate daily flights from Wilson Airport (WIL) in Nairobi to Amboseli Airstrip:

Common Airlines:

  • Safarilink Aviation

  • Airkenya Express

  • Fly ALS

Luggage Tip:

  • Pack light: Most safari flights allow 15kg in soft-sided bags only

  • No hard cases or roller suitcases!

Extra Tips for Planning Your Amboseli Trip from Nairobi

  • Start early: Especially for road trips, to avoid Nairobi traffic and get to the park before dark

  • Book flights in advance: Safari flights fill up quickly, especially during high season (July–October)

  • Confirm transfers: Ask your lodge if they offer free pickup from the airstrip or main gate
